Down have confirmed that Jim McCorry is stepping down as manager.

He took on the role in September 2014 but has chosen to step aside after Down exited this year's All-Ireland football championship in the first round of the qualifiers, losing to Wexford by five points.

However, he did guide the county back to Division 1 of the National League.

In a statement, announcing his decision, Down County board said: "Tonight [we] were notified by Jim Mc Corry that he was stepping down with immediate effect as Down Senior Football Team Manager. 

"Down County Board would like to place on record our thanks to Jim and his backroom team for their efforts and commitment shown to the Down Senior Footballers and their endeavors in taking Down from Division 2 back to Division 1 for next season.

"Members of the Down Executive Committee had met with Jim on Monday to re-assure him that he had 100% support from both the Executive Committee and the clubs in Down, and that Down GAA would not be found wanting in their support for Jim and the Down Senior Footballers in 2016 and beyond.

"We wish him well in the future."
